The novel was a maze. She, Anya, was "Serena," the heroine of her husband's book. The details were too real, the story too familiar. The house, their home for the past decade, felt alien.

She ran her hand along the smooth surface of the dining table, a physical attempt to ground herself. The laughter, the arguments, the shared meals, all felt like echoes from a distant past. She glanced at the windows, yearning for a vista, a horizon.

She began to spend her time outside, lingering in the park, the open sky above her the only space that felt even remotely inviting.

"You're late," he said, his voice neutral. She simply nodded. The words were the same, day after day, and the lack of variation felt like a binding constraint.

Role in Research

This story is one of 1,000 stories generated for the emotion trapped. During extraction, it was fed through Gemma4-31B and its hidden state activations were captured at 11 layers.

The mean activation across all 1,000 trapped stories, after denoising with neutral dialogue baselines, produces the trapped emotion vector -- a direction in the model's 5,376-dimensional representation space.
